Packaging:
The packaging is very simple, just a white plastic tube that contains 40 grams. The ingredients are all listed on the label, which is helpful, but on the website they are not all available, which they should do, especially for those who order their stuff online . I didn’t expect much of a packaging because I know small businesses don’t have the budget for custom packaging, so it’s ok.
Texture:

Now, I know the cream looks like it could be a mess and a little bit of oil also comes out when you squeeze it, so that’s why it looks a little bit yellow. The texture seems to be very thick, but trust me, it melts into the skin and it’s not greasy at all, which is something you definitely don’t want when it comes to hand creams. The scent is very pleasant because it’s not just the lavender that shines through although those who like the scent can be happy to smell it as well.
Ingredients:
Emulsifiers, urea, preservatives, vegetal glycerin, lavender water, cucumber extract, avocado oil, sunflower seed oil, hemp seed oil, lavender essential oil, geranium essential oil and neroli essential oil.
I think the neroli is what sweetens the scent of the hand cream because it’s the same oil from a face cream that I use as well. It doesn’t contain parabens, but I don’t know what preservatives are used because the description is vague about it.
Price and accessibility:
Aura Essentials products are available through the brand’s online shop (and I already plan to place an order next year because I want to try the face cream as well) or they can be probably found at fairs, where my colleague got hers from. This hand cream is sold for around 6 euros, which I know it seems a lot for just a hand cream, but it’s really good and now I appreciate how important it is to have a good hand cream and not one of those creams that make the hands slippery or that are not nourishing enough.
